§ 21-35-30 — Order for payment from deposit--Judgment for amount by which final award exceeds deposit.

Upon application of the parties in interest, the court may order that all of the money deposited in court pursuant to § 21-35-29 , or any part thereof, be paid for or on account of the just compensation to be awarded in the proceeding. If the compensation finally awarded for the property interest taken, or any parcel thereof, exceeds the amount of money received by any person so entitled, the court shall enter judgment against the petitioner for the amount of the deficiency.
